Door getting stuck!!

Your opinions are appreciated..

So I just bought a 2004 civic last month.. took it in last night to get rust protection (oil spray thru current holes in the car, undercoat protection, blah blah). Anyway, I get it back and all looks well. My GF opens the door and it makes this loud POP noise when it opens... so I go to take a look, and when you try to shut it normally it half closes, and basically just bounces back to open again like the lock didn't engage. Anyway you have to really force it shut hard, and when you try to open it, it's not smooth, it's louder than it should be and it's like it's catching somewhere, but it's not!! WTF did they do.. I called, they said it's very odd and to bring it in so they can take a look (I'll do so after work). My friend suggested maybe some fat guy leaned too hard on the door or maybe the wiring harness for the door is getting jammed (which it's not).

Very reputable place, first time I heard of something like this, especially from them.. any ideas??

Try checking to see if you popped out the bottom of the inside door trim. I did this one time when i really slammed my door hard. It's just held in with those plastic push nuts and they sometimes come loose. I had the exact same problems when mine came undone. Easy fix.

abort that just solved it

There are these two black threaded rubbery stops that when unscrewed, they can access behind the door panels to spray. Well these also stop the door from slamming metal against metal. On the drivers side door they were all the way in. On the passengers, they were 3/4 of the way out. I screwed them in, and voila. Whew.
